About the Role

 

Auxerta designs interactive web experiences that replace traditional interfaces with expressive, gamified 2D characters. We’re expanding our visual team to develop new avatar systems that respond dynamically to user inputs and conversational flows.

We’re seeking a Character Designer with authentic Japanese cultural fluency to create characters that feel native to anime/manga/visual novel traditions—not just stylistically, but behaviorally. You’ll own the visual personality layer: designing characters, building emotion-state libraries, and optimizing assets for real-time web rendering.

Professional Skills:

Fluent English (written and verbal) for daily collaboration

Deep cultural familiarity with Japanese visual media (anime, manga, VTuber aesthetics) and the behavioral/social nuances they encode (hierarchy dynamics, seasonal motifs, indirect communication gestures)

Portfolio demonstrating characters with multiple expression states or rigged animation (not just static illustrations)

Proficiency in Spine, Live2D, DragonBones, or equivalent skeletal 2D animation tools

Understanding of web optimization constraints (file size, transparency, browser rendering)

Preferred:

Experience with interactive media, visual novels, game UI, or avatar systems

Gamification design background (reward loops, behavioral feedback)

Japanese language skills
